Output 82fbdda128b75d00df3b2c9e38f379e67c2fe13b903de94d2019179513bba572:5

value
89936473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93507ae166f0a4a5e5e5f92a4b51cc63a79019f8 OP_EQUAL
address
MML5yUfeEomFBXeJ5ugW6Sn52cG42SnGSZ
transaction
82fbdda128b75d00df3b2c9e38f379e67c2fe13b903de94d2019179513bba572
spent
true